Transaction 20f79f57d7d30639aa0773bc5226bd6b703eaaf923628316c2a8a83564b51aee
1 Input
2 Outputs
- 20f79f57d7d30639aa0773bc5226bd6b703eaaf923628316c2a8a83564b51aee:0
- 20f79f57d7d30639aa0773bc5226bd6b703eaaf923628316c2a8a83564b51aee:1
value 2538559
address 1J8dy5d2nyRe8NNeDhm8EksiZRzpC8d3A2
value 172206
address 15fMWW5EhwcoBowjfk7AmdWbSzNYQ6ZapN